Q: Is 27,471,744 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 27,471,744 is a composite number.

Why is 27,471,744 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 27,471,744 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 9 12 16 18 24 27 32 36 48 54 64 72 96 108 128 144 192 216 288 384 432 576 864 1,152 1,728 3,456 7,949 15,898 23,847 31,796 47,694 63,592 71,541 95,388 127,184 143,082 190,776 214,623 254,368 286,164 381,552 429,246 508,736 572,328 763,104 858,492 1,017,472 1,144,656 1,526,208 1,716,984 2,289,312 3,052,416 3,433,968 4,578,624 6,867,936 9,157,248 13,735,872 and 27,471,744, with no remainder.

Since 27,471,744 cannot be divided by just 1 and 27,471,744, it is a composite number.
